How much does it cost to rent an apartment in East Side Kansas City MO?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| East Side Kansas City MO Studio Apartments | $835 | $625 | $1,349 |
| East Side Kansas City MO 1 Bedroom Apartments | $963 | $607 | $1,495 |
| East Side Kansas City MO 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,101 | $700 | $2,588 |
East Side Kansas City MO 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,331 | $1,075 | $1,650 |
| East Side Kansas City MO 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,527 | $1,505 | $1,550 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 3 Bedroom East Side Kansas City MO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in East Side Kansas City MO with 3 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 3 Bedroom in East Side Kansas City MO is at Winner Place Apartments listed at $1,100.
How much is the average rent for a 3 Bedroom East Side Kansas City MO Apartment?
The average rent for a 3 Bedroom Apartment in East Side Kansas City MO is $1,331.
What is the largest available 3 Bedroom East Side Kansas City MO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in East Side Kansas City MO is a 1,871 square feet unit starting from $1,550 at Eastwood Crossings.
What is the average size for East Side Kansas City MO 3 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 3 Bedroom rental in East Side Kansas City MO is currently 1,533 sq ft.
